Introduction
Use this guide to replace the trackpad in your MacBook Pro 14" late 2023 (M3 Pro and M3 Max).
***For your safety, discharge the battery below 25% before disassembling your MacBook.*** This reduces the risk of fire if the battery is accidentally damaged during the repair. If your battery is swollen, [[What to do with a swollen battery|take appropriate precautions|new_window=true]].
Some photos in this guide are from a different model and may contain slight visual discrepancies, but they won't affect the guide procedure.
